The idea behind them is creating a variable for your target (usually called "target") and then setting up two aliases. The first alias "defines" the variable or changes it. IE tar "istirith" would change the variable to istirith.
<br>
<br>The second alias is always the same and sends "kill 'target'", with 'target' being your variable, which of course depends on whatever you set it to. In this case, it will send "kill istirith"
<br>
<br>Confusing? Yes. But it's usually easy to set up depending on your client, and very very easy to use.
